Deflowered is the second studio album by American queercore band Pansy Division, released in 1994 on Lookout! Records.[3][4]
The cover features a photograph of Mark Ewert (left) and Joey Smith (right), taken by Marc Geller. Ewert also appears on the cover of Pansy Division's 1996 album Wish I'd Taken Pictures and their 2016 album Quite Contrary.
